Money spent by people on their own idiocy. Money spent on fixing situations caused by one's own idiocy.
On Friday night I got so bungalowed that I locked myself out of the house and had to pay £80 for a locksmith to change the locks, that's an £80 Twat Tax so far this week.

When you owe an ex boyfriend or friend money, but they've treated you so badly that it now counts as a tax and you never have pay them back.
Your boyfriend lends you money for a flight, but then you find out he's been sleeping with other women ..... Dump him and tell him about twat tax.

When one finds money once lost to their own idiocy. It is quite possible said individual never knew they had suffered the twat tax in the first place.
When you put on a pair of jeans not worn in six months and find a mashed up £20 note in the pocket. "Sweet! Twat tax rebate!"
